ArcGIS este un sistem de reprezentare a informațiilor pe hartă, dezvoltat de ESRI. Sistemele GIS (Geographic Information Systems) presupun înregistrarea, vizualizarea și prelucrarea datelor geospațiale din surse diferite. Se pot realiza astfel aplicații interactive în diferite domenii în zona IT.
În acest laborator, se va introduce platforma ArcGIS Online și modul de lucru cu harta pe baza unui tutorial interactiv.
Există mai multe tipuri de conturi în ArcGIS:
Apoi, vă logați folosind contul creat (sign in to ArcGIS online) și urmăriți tutorialul.
Începeți prin deschiderea hărții din bara de meniu Map într-o fereastră nouă. De aici veți putea construi aplicația propusă folosind harta, date geospațiale, layere și vizualizări avansate.
Hărțile create pe platforma ArcGIS Online sunt salvate în My Content și pot fi accesate și modificate ulterior.
Platforma ArcGIS permite și integrarea într-o aplicație externă prin folosirea unor API-uri și SDK-uri pentru majoritatea platformelor de dezvoltare (Java, .NET, JavaScript, Android, iOS).
Pentru a dezvolta astfel de aplicații pe baza serviciilor ArcGIS, trebuie să vă creați un cont de developer, folosind aceleași credențiale ca mai devreme.
Harta este parte centrală a multor categorii de aplicații web/mobile/desktop (ex. raportarea incidentelor, platforme publice de monitorizare a fenomenelor globale) și putem găsi multe exemple foarte cunoscute ce au la bază hărți interactive (Waze, Uber). Pe hartă se pot reprezenta informații geospațiale în mod intuitiv sub formă de layere
Se pot realiza cu ușurință vizualizări complexe folosind diferite moduri de reprezentare a datelor (ex. Change Style)
De multe ori, informațiile sunt stocate în fișiere. Un format deseori utilizat este CSV. Se pot importa datele în ArcGIS, fiind preluate direct coordonatele sau geocodate pe baza adreselor.
Fișierele CSV se pot importa prin opțiunea Add Layer from File.
Se configurează atributele care vor fi mapate, apoi se selectează țara în care se află entitățile reprezentate.
Layer-ul generat va fi listat în secțiunea My Content.
Formatul GeoJSON poate fi utilizat pentru stocarea datelor geospațiale. Are la bază formatul JSON și conține tipuri predefinite pentru reprezentarea entităților: puncte (Point), linii (LineString), poligoane (Polygon), colecții geometrice (MultiPoint, MultiLineString, MultiPolygon, GeometryCollection).
Exemplu de atribut specific formatului GeoJSON:
"geometry":{ "coordinates":[ -99.88897705, 32.23457718 ], "type":"Point" }
Task 1 Parcurgeți tutorialul introductiv de ArcGIS Online: Make a map
Sunteți un urbanist în Portland, Oregon, și sarcina voastră este să creați o hartă care să includă date despre canicula din mediul urban și locațiile copacilor stradali, pentru a prezenta un plan de gestionare a amplasării copacilor.
În acest laborator aveți de parcurs tutorialul introductiv în care veți învăța despre modul de interacțiune cu harta, basemap, layers, styles și veți personaliza aspectul hărții pentru a prezenta informațiile într-un mod cât mai sugestiv.
Task 2 Pentru laboratorul următor, activați-vă acum și contul de developer și obțineți un API Key.